When parts, components, or materials arrive separately, internal teams are often left to handle sorting, staging, and assembly, pulling time and labor away from core production.

Ternes Packaging performs kitting services at our Ternes locations, supporting manufacturers and distributors with organized, repeatable kits that are ready for use when and where they’re needed. Whether you’re supporting production, assembly, maintenance, or distribution, our kitting services help reduce handling, improve accuracy, and keep workflows moving efficiently.

Most kitting and light assembly projects begin with a review of the components, kit configuration, and expected volumes. From there, workflows are established for receiving, organizing, assembling, labeling, and packaging the kits so they can be delivered ready for production, distribution, or field use.

Yes. Kitting programs can be structured for both short-term projects and ongoing production needs. Many clients rely on recurring kitting and assembly programs to maintain consistency across batches and ensure kits are always available when production or operations require them.

Kitting services can often be integrated with storage, inventory management, and distribution workflows. This allows components to be received, assembled into kits, and shipped directly to production facilities, field teams, or distribution channels.

Kits can include a wide range of materials such as hardware, parts, fasteners, packaging materials, documentation, labels, or other production components. Each kit is organized according to the customer’s specifications to ensure accuracy and repeatability.

Yes. Kits can be configured to match specific production processes, product variations, or field requirements. Custom configurations help ensure teams receive exactly the materials they need without additional sorting or preparation.

Remanufacturing Services

Worn-out products get a second life here. We disassemble them, clean everything, replace broken parts, and reassemble to factory specs.

Why Companies Choose Ternes for Assembly Work

Ternes has been doing assembly work since 1948. We know how to keep costs down while hitting your quality targets and delivery dates. Many companies come to us when their production lines get backed up. Rather than buy new equipment or hire more people, they send assembly work our way.

This saves money on payroll and equipment while keeping their products moving out the door. Between southeast Michigan, Ohio, and Indiana, we operate 11 facilities with 1,000,000 square feet and 400 employees handling 11,000,000+ pieces annually.
